Android

Cách cài đặt laravel trên Ubuntu 18.04

Hướng Dẫn Cài Laravel Trên Ubuntu Server 16.04

Hướng Dẫn Cài Laravel Trên Ubuntu Server 16.04

Mục lục:

Anonim

Laravel là một khung ứng dụng web PHP nguồn mở với cú pháp rõ ràng, tao nhã. Laravel cho phép bạn dễ dàng xây dựng các ứng dụng web linh hoạt và có thể mở rộng, API yên tĩnh và các giải pháp thương mại điện tử.

Với các tính năng tích hợp như định tuyến, xác thực, phiên, bộ nhớ đệm và kiểm tra đơn vị, Laravel là một khung lựa chọn cho nhiều nhà phát triển PHP.

Trong hướng dẫn này, chúng tôi sẽ chỉ cho bạn cách cài đặt Laravel trên hệ thống Ubuntu 18.04. Các hướng dẫn tương tự áp dụng cho Ubuntu 16.04 và mọi phân phối dựa trên Ubuntu, bao gồm Linux Mint, Kubfox và Hệ điều hành cơ bản.

Điều kiện tiên quyết

Trước khi tiếp tục với hướng dẫn này, hãy đảm bảo bạn đã đăng nhập với tư cách là người dùng có quyền sudo.

Cập nhật các gói hệ thống lên các phiên bản mới nhất:

sudo apt update && sudo apt upgrade

đang cài đạt PHP

PHP 7.2 là phiên bản PHP mặc định trong Ubuntu 18.04 được hỗ trợ đầy đủ và được khuyến nghị cho Laravel 5.7.

Chạy lệnh sau để cài đặt PHP và tất cả các mô-đun PHP cần thiết:

sudo apt install php7.2-common php7.2-cli php7.2-gd php7.2-mysql php7.2-curl php7.2-intl php7.2-mbstring php7.2-bcmath php7.2-imap php7.2-xml php7.2-zip

Cài đặt trình soạn thảo

Trình soạn thảo là trình quản lý phụ thuộc cho PHP và chúng tôi sẽ sử dụng nó để tải xuống lõi Laravel và cài đặt tất cả các thành phần cần thiết của Laravel.

Để cài đặt trình soạn thảo trên toàn cầu, hãy tải xuống trình cài đặt Trình soạn thảo với curl và di chuyển tệp vào thư mục /usr/local/bin :

curl -sS https://getcomposer.org/installer | sudo php -- --install-dir=/usr/local/bin --filename=composer

Xác minh cài đặt bằng cách in phiên bản soạn thảo:

composer --version

Đầu ra sẽ trông giống như thế này:

Composer version 1.8.0 2018-12-03 10:31:16

Cài đặt Laravel

Tại thời điểm viết bài viết này, phiên bản ổn định mới nhất của Laravel là phiên bản 5.7 .

Chạy lệnh Trình create-project soạn thảo để cài đặt Laravel trong thư mục my_app :

composer create-project --prefer-dist laravel/laravel my_app

Lệnh trên sẽ lấy tất cả các gói php cần thiết. Quá trình có thể mất vài phút và nếu thành công, kết thúc đầu ra sẽ như sau:

Package manifest generated successfully. > @php artisan key:generate --ansi Application key set successfully.

Tại thời điểm này, bạn đã cài đặt Laravel trên hệ thống Ubuntu của mình.

Khi được cài đặt qua Trình soạn thảo, Laravel sẽ tự động tạo một tệp có tên .env . Tệp này bao gồm các biến cấu hình tùy chỉnh bao gồm thông tin cơ sở dữ liệu. Bạn có thể về cách cấu hình Laravel ở đây.

Bạn có thể khởi động máy chủ phát triển bằng cách điều hướng đến thư mục dự án Laravel và thực thi lệnh artisan serve :

cd ~/my_app php artisan serve

Đầu ra sẽ trông giống như thế này:

Laravel development server started:

Laravel có thể sử dụng cơ sở dữ liệu SQLite, PostgreSQL, MongoDB hoặc MySQL / MariaDB để lưu trữ tất cả dữ liệu của nó.

Xác minh cài đặt

Mở trình duyệt của bạn, nhập http://127.0.0.1:8000 và giả sử cài đặt thành công, một màn hình tương tự như sau sẽ xuất hiện:

Phần kết luận

Xin chúc mừng, bạn đã cài đặt thành công Laravel 5.7 trên máy Ubuntu 18.04 của mình. Bây giờ bạn có thể bắt đầu phát triển ứng dụng của bạn.

nhà soạn nhạc php ub Ubuntu laravel